The Gujarat Teacher Eligibility Test (GTET 2025) is a state-level exam conducted to determine the eligibility of candidates aspiring to become teachers in primary (Classes 1–5) and upper primary (Classes 6–8) schools of Gujarat. GTET 2025 Exam Overview
Conducting body: Gujarat State Examination Board (GSEB)
Exam mode: Offline (pen and paper)
Papers:
Paper I – For Primary Teachers (Classes 1–5)
Paper II – For Upper Primary Teachers (Classes 6–8)
Duration: 150 minutes per paper
Total marks: 150 marks per paper
Type of questions: Multiple Choice Questions (MCQs)
Marking scheme: +1 for each correct answer, no negative marking
GTET 2025 Exam Pattern
Paper I (For Classes 1–5)
Child Development and Pedagogy
Language I (Gujarati/Hindi/English)
Language II
Mathematics
Environmental Studies
Paper II (For Classes 6–8)
Child Development and Pedagogy
Language I
Language II
Mathematics & Science (for Science stream candidates)
Social Studies (for Arts stream candidates)
Qualifying Marks
General category: 60%
Reserved categories (SC/ST/OBC/PwD): 55%
Candidates who qualify receive an eligibility certificate that is valid for a lifetime.
